Most people who smoke e-cigarettes want to quit, finds study

Most people who smoke e-cigarettes want to quit and many have tried to reduce their use, according to Rutgers researchers.

Low rates of recommended treatment for tobacco dependence in patients hospitalized with SUDs

Tobacco dependence is very common in patients hospitalized with substance use disorders (SUDs) – but most don't receive recommended treatment for tobacco dependence while in the hospital, reports a study in the Journal of Addiction Medicine, the official journal of the American Society of Addiction Medicine

New bariatric bed

Twenty-percent of the adult U.S. population is obese, including approximately five percent that are considered morbidly obese. The direct health issues, related complications and safety challenges affecting this population are far reaching and well documented. VitalGo, Inc., a provider of advanced technology-based solutions for medical staff safety, patient safety and home care, has announced the immediate availability of the new bariatric version of its Total Lift Bed™ (TLB) which addresses a wide variety of care, treatment and safety issues for patients weighing up to 1,000 lbs.

Cedars-Sinai Heart Institute sets new national standard for most adult heart transplants

The Cedars-Sinai Heart Institute completed 120 adult heart transplants and two adult heart-lung transplants in 2014, setting a new national standard for the most adult heart transplants performed in a single year.

Marriage Counselors: A marriage and family therapist is a person with a master's degree in marriage and family therapy, or a master's or doctoral degree in a related mental health field with substantially equivalent coursework in marriage and family therapy, who receives supervised clinical experience, or a person who meets the state requirements to practice as a marriage and family therapist. A marriage and family therapist treats mental and emotional disorders within the context of marriage and family systems. A marriage and family therapist provides mental health and counseling services to individuals, couples, families, and groups.
